Welcome to the API documentation for SIS Sepulveda (Frontend), a comprehensive inventory control software designed for use in public institutions.
SIS Sepulveda Frontend is the user interface for the inventory control system designed to enhance user interactions and streamline inventory management processes in public institutions.
Before you begin, ensure you have the following software installed:
- Node.js (v14 or later)
- npm (or yarn)
To get started, follow these steps:
- Clone the SIS Sepulveda Frontend repository:
git clone https://github.com/mmartinrm97/frontend-sepulveda-notus.git
- Navigate to the project directory:
cd sis-sepulveda-frontend
- Install dependencies using npm:
npm install
Create a copy of the .env.example file and rename it to .env:
cp .env.example .env
Update the .env file with any necessary configuration settings, such as API endpoints or environment variables.

Start the development server:
npm run dev
This will compile and serve the frontend application. You can access the application in your browser at http://localhost:3000.
